Q: Is 161,167,516 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 161,167,516 is a composite number.

Why is 161,167,516 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 161,167,516 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 3,037 6,074 12,148 13,267 26,534 53,068 40,291,879 80,583,758 and 161,167,516, with no remainder.

Since 161,167,516 cannot be divided by just 1 and 161,167,516, it is a composite number.
